A BILL to amend and reenact § 53.1-220.1 of the Code of Virginia, relating to transfer of prisoners convicted of designated illegal acts.

Be it enacted by the General Assembly of Virginia:

1. That § 53.1-220.1 of the Code of Virginia is amended and reenacted as follows:

§ 53.1-220.1. Transfer of prisoners convicted of designated illegal acts.

With the consent of the appropriate state authorities, the Immigration and Naturalization Service may United States Immigration and Customs Enforcement shall, following notification under § 19.2-294.2, take physical custody of and responsibility for any alien convicted of any (i) felony offense involving murder, rape, robbery, burglary, larceny, extortion, or abduction, or; (ii) felony violation of criminal sexual assault under Article 7 (§ 18.2-61 et seq.) of Chapter 4 of Title 18.2; or (iii) illegal drug violation designated as a felony under Article 1 (§ 18.2-247 et seq.) of Chapter 7 of Title 18.2. The director, sheriff or other official in charge of the facility in which such alien is incarcerated may enter into an agreement, which includes provisions relating to reimbursement, with the Immigration and Naturalization Service United States Immigration and Customs Enforcement to retain custody or supervision of such alien until he is deported or until other mutually satisfactory arrangements are made to transfer custody of such alien to the Service United States Immigration and Customs Enforcement.
